Income Tax Technical News, No. 11, September 30, 1997, "U.S. Spin-Offs (Divestitures) - Dividends in Kind"
The cost of shares received as a dividend-in-kind will be equal to the amount of dividend included in the shareholder's income.

The Queen v. Rumack, 92 DTC 6142, [1992] 1 CTC 57 (FCA)
It was found that no inference could be drawn from s. 52(4) that a monthly annuity won by the taxpayer in a lottery was exempt from income tax.
